Hope: The Anchor For Our Souls


By Renee
As a social worker working with homeless families, I can say that hope is a word that does not exist in the vocabulary of the majority of the families I work with. Granted, these families may have just cause to feel hopeless. They are without shelter, security, a place to just brush their teeth and do life. They may be struggling with domestic violence, disability, foreclosure and a myriad of hopeless situations. I often ask myself, "What can I possibly do to turn hopelessness into hopefulness?"
